ITC ON REPAIRS ON CONSTRUCTION

RV PERUMAL

SIR, A FACTORY CARRIED OUT REPAIRS AND RENOVATION ON THEIR FACTORY BUILDING. WHETHER THEY ARE ELIGIBLE TO TAKE ITC ON CEMENT, STEELS AND OTHERS AS PER SEC.16 OR NOT ELIGIBLE AS PER SEC.17(5)(d). KINDLY POST AND GUIDE

Factory Seeks Clarity on ITC Eligibility for Cement and Steel in Building Repairs Under GST Regulations A factory conducted repairs and renovations on its building and sought clarification on the eligibility for Input Tax Credit (ITC) on materials like cement and steel under GST regulations. Responses varied: one indicated ITC eligibility if repairs are not capitalized and pertain to taxable business activities, while another noted ITC is available only for construction related to plant or machinery, excluding civil structures. A reference to a decision by the Authority for Advance Ruling in Rajasthan was provided for further guidance. The original inquirer expressed gratitude for the detailed responses received. Shilpi Jain on Jul 13, 2021

If such repair works are not capitalised, credit would be eligible if the business is a taxable business.

NEERAJ KUMAR, RANCHI on Jul 13, 2021

It is available only in certain cases:

If it is received for construction of plant or machinery on your own account . Further Plant and Machinery has been defined as :

"plant and machinery" means apparatus, equipment, and machinery fixed to earth by foundation or structural support that are used for making outward supply of goods or services or both and includes such foundation and structural supports but excludes :

(i) land, building or any other civil structures;

Now you can easily decide whether it will be available to you or not.
